ARCB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

263 of the 6,341 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in ArcBest (ARCB)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$1.75B — down 34% from $2.67B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 59 funds closed out of ARCB and 46 opened new positions — a net loss of 13 holders — while 105 trimmed existing stakes and 81 added.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$11.9M. The largest seller was Capital Growth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$20.4M sold.
